<p>PROBLEM TO BE SOLVED: To prevent a light-emitting diode from being lighted on uselessly after connection to an AC power source is cut, without complicating a circuit in a power supply circuit.SOLUTION: At the side of a secondary winding 2b of a transformer 2 of a switching power source 3, a detection circuit 22 for detecting that variation of an output voltage exceeds a predetermined value and a light-off circuit 23 for forcibly reducing a drive current of a light-emitting diode 5 in the case where the detection circuit 22 detects the variation of the output voltage, are provided. The detection circuit 22 detects the variation of the output voltage in accordance with whether a potential difference between terminals of a Zener diode 26 exceeds a Zener voltage. The light-off circuit 23 includes a transistor 32 which is switched to conduction when the detection circuit 22 detects the variation of the output voltage, and a transistor 33 which switches a bypass line L1 of the light-emitting diode 5 from disconnection to connection in response to switching of the transistor 32 to conduction. When the bypass line is conducted, a current supplied to the light-emitting diode 5 is bypassed and reduced, such that the light-emitting diode 5 is lighted off.</p> |
